Output 3ddc82b1d531762cfe6383fde62bf240e59132144dcd74b9a93b56e54d87526a:0

value
3077357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d4583199f454273c1bebd16c52f6bc1d751d16 OP_EQUAL
address
3QeZueYjJtttw1Yn6NtBvrU28aAD4vZvBW
transaction
3ddc82b1d531762cfe6383fde62bf240e59132144dcd74b9a93b56e54d87526a
spent
true